What is IPL Photofacial?
Intense Pulsed Light, or IPL, can be used for the treatment of brown spots, such as sunspots, age spots, and freckles, as well as many other types of skin discoloration or pigmentation issues. An IPL Photofacial uses an intense, broad spectrum laser to hit the surface of the skin to eliminate damage and penetrate below the skin’s surface to stimulate collagen production.
Since collagen is a natural protein that gives skin elasticity and strength, new collagen will create a healthier look by adding volume to skin that is wrinkled and uneven, which can reduce acne, rosacea, large pores, and more. What is a BBL Photofacial?
Broadband light (BBL) stands as one of the most powerful light-based treatments on the market. BBL Hero, however, offers three times the power and twice the cooling effect of the standard BBL device. This allows us to provide treatments that are not only more impactful but are notably more comfortable.
Similar to IPL, BBL is used to treat skin conditions associated with aging, active lifestyles, and sun damage. This device has a broad range of light, and 4x the speed, 3x the power, and 2x the cooling of other IPL devices. It also has unique filters and adapters that that can be used to target multiple skin conditions in the same treatment!
